Cremona's table of elliptic curves

Curve 36960k1

36960 = 25 · 3 · 5 · 7 · 11



Data for elliptic curve 36960k1

Field Data Notes
Atkin-Lehner 2+ 3+ 5- 7+ 11+ Signs for the Atkin-Lehner involutions
Class 36960k Isogeny class
Conductor 36960 Conductor
∏ cp 32 Product of Tamagawa factors cp
deg 49152 Modular degree for the optimal curve
Δ 92976206400 = 26 · 34 · 52 · 72 · 114 Discriminant
Eigenvalues 2+ 3+ 5- 7+ 11+  6  6  0 Hecke eigenvalues for primes up to 20
Equation [0,-1,0,-5090,140712] [a1,a2,a3,a4,a6]
j 227919983840704/1452753225 j-invariant
L 2.1523237989479 L(r)(E,1)/r!
Ω 1.0761618994697 Real period
R 1 Regulator
r 0 Rank of the group of rational points
S 1 (Analytic) order of Ш
t 4 Number of elements in the torsion subgroup
Twists 36960bx1 73920cm2 110880da1 Quadratic twists by: -4 8 -3
